4 decisions you make at a bad time

Bad times are necessary to find happiness, analyze our actions and grow, although you like to think that the best are those days full of laughter and joy, those that make you be yourself are the least pleasant, a bad time can help us move forward.

The decisions we make are crucial at a bad time, the basic thing is how you deal with what is happening: with optimism or disgust, from there many paths arise.

  • This time we want to talk to you about decisions that you should not make at a bad time.
  • However difficult it may seem.
  • Sometimes it is better to stay calm and wait for the situation to change.
  • Otherwise you may regret having made a bad decision.

Complex lies and situations can make you believe that the best decision for this bad time is to end the relationship. Before ending a romantic friendship or relationship, take some time to think about what’s going on.

What may seem so serious at first may seem pointless soon. Even events like discussions and disappointments can be resolved if you wait a while. Our recommendation is to avoid anything that hurts the other.

Take a few hours or a day to think about the situation. When you’re calm, you can come back and talk about what happened. Discussions are common in friendship and relationship relationships.

Everyone knows that hostile comments may arise in the midst of an argument or at a bad time. This is understandable and, while they may hurt, it is also possible to move on. But you’ll have a problem if you make comments that hurt you on purpose. There’s no point in mentioning previous fights, making comparisons, or saying things you know will affect the other person.

At first, you may even think that this way you will have an advantage, but you are only losing the other person’s trust. Remember, the other side is also a person who doesn’t deserve to be hurt. At worst, you could end up losing the people you love.

When you’re going through a bad time, you shouldn’t get carried away with emotions, maybe now you think your job is all you don’t want, but is it really like that?Sometimes we feel overwhelmed by stress and pressure.

Take the time to analyze your situation. You probably aren’t really where you want to be, so it’s best to switch to another option, but if you think you’re overwhelmed, think about resting before then.

If it’s not possible to quit your job altogether or take a vacation now, at least try to enjoy the weekend. Rest or do activities that help you forget your daily obligations.

Just as you shouldn’t end a relationship when you’re in a bad place, you shouldn’t start anything either, I mean specifically those who can seriously affect you, it’s not wrong to start a friendship, but a commitment. or a marriage.

You may think that such decisions will give stability to your life, however, for stability to be real and lasting, the relationship must be based on true feelings.

If you start a relationship thinking that person will solve your problems, you’ll only create more. Remember that even relationships where there is love can fail when there are other gaps. This situation is compounded in the “rescue” relationship.

A bad time is not the end of anything, it does not condemn us or limit us, it learns to see negative situations for what they are: a part of life, we often make the mistake of trying to escape all evil, and in doing so we lose important lessons and moments.

Cry if necessary, get angry when the situation warrants it and stay away from what it takes to get your ideas in order, so you’ll handle all the information better, avoid hasty decisions, and have less to regret.
